Featuring Wi-Fi in the rooms, Brookvale Bed & Breakfast Wellingtonbridge is 25 minutes' stroll from Dane's Castle Soccer Club. A car park is available on site at this bed & breakfast.
Location
Wellingtonbridge centre can be reached within 15 minutes' walk. The 3-star hotel is not very far from Church and 21 km from Wexford. Located approximately a 10-minute ride from Tick Tock Farm, this accommodation puts the city at your fingertips.
For those travelling from afar, Waterford airport is 40 minutes' drive away.
Rooms
Comprising a patio and a seating area, the rooms at the Brookvale Bed & Breakfast are equipped with a flat-screen TV with satellite channels. Also, there are coffee/tea making equipment as well as smoke detectors provided. Bathroom amenities include a walk-in shower and a separate toilet, along with comforts such as a hair dryer and shower caps. Staying at this Wellingtonbridge hotel, guests can enjoy view of the garden.
Leisure & Business
An extra charge applies to a sun deck and a picnic area. A shared lounge and a garden are provided at the Brookvale Bed & Breakfast Wellingtonbridge.
